Training Specialist
SchooLinks
We are seeking a highly motivated Training Specialist to join our team. In this role, you will be an integral part of customer training delivery and administrative management. As a Training Specialist, you will report directly to and support the Training & Product Education Manager in evaluating the effectiveness of the training program. Responsibilities 75% - Conduct effective and engaging in-person customer professional development sessions, with travel about 50% of the time. This travel will be heavily scheduled during late summer and back to school season. Expect weekly travel from July-October - Conduct effective and engaging virtual customer professional development sessions for K12 administrators, counselors, and educators - Lead our customer webinar series - including creating session content, scheduling and facilitation - Manage operations and tracking of professional development in our CRM, Salesforce - Become a product expert and provide feedback to the product team 25% - Support the Customer Success team in their training facilitation and product knowledge by leading internal training and enablement sessions - Support the creation and updating of professional learning resources including training slide decks, help articles, and other customer-facing materials - Assist with additional training team projects as they arise
Job Requirements
- Experience delivering content/presentations in an education or professional setting
- Experience within the K12 landscape delivering professional development to educators highly preferred
- Experience delivering SaaS training
- Ability to deliver training to users of varying technical abilities
- Ability to learn new technology quickly and thoroughly
- Strong written communication skills and copywriting abilities
- Strong time and project management skills
- Proficiency in Google Workspace, including editing Google Slides to meet branding standards
- Familiarity with Salesforce
- This is a role with a large amount of travel. Willingness and ability to travel 75%+ of the time for customer professional development. Travel for customer sessions takes place largely between July-October. This role will also attend 2 internal company trips per year
- Logistics: Located in the East Coast Timezone, Located near a major airport
